What is Food Dispensing?
Food dispensing refers to the system by which food products-- be it grains for cattle, kibble for pets, or even treats in a vending maker-- are delivered to their end-users. The procedure can be automated or manual, depending upon the application and the technology used.

Typical Applications of Food Dispensing Systems
Comprehending where food dispensing is used can assist individuals make notified options about which systems may best suit their requirements. Here are some typical applications:

Household Pet Care: Automatic feeders guarantee family pets get their meals at routinely scheduled times and assist pet owners manage parts effectively.

Agricultural Operations: Bulk feed systems enhance the feeding of livestock, enhancing functional performance and animal welfare.

Aquaculture: Automated systems for fish feeding enable exact control over feed shipment, critical for maintaining healthy marine life.

Selling Services: From junk food to healthy meal alternatives, vending devices cater to hectic customers trying to find fast meal solutions.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)1. How does an automated family pet feeder work?
Automatic pet feeders work by dispensing a pre-set amount of food at scheduled times. They can be set via a digital user interface and might feature signals when food is running low.
2. Are smart food dispensers worth the financial investment?
For numerous animal owners and farmers, smart food dispensers offer benefit, better monitoring, and modification. Although they feature a greater upfront expense, the time and effort cost savings can provide significant worth.
3. Can food dispensing systems aid with portion control?
Yes! Many automated feeders and dispensers enable you to adjust part sizes accurately, which is essential for handling dietary needs for animals and livestock.
4. How frequently do I need to refill a bulk feed system?
The frequency of refills depends on the size of the system and the feeding demands of your animals. Some systems can hold numerous weeks' supply of feed.
